The Chatham-Kent Panthers have made their mark at the OFSAA basketball tournament, with a strong showing in the preliminary rounds. The team, representing Chatham-Kent Secondary School, has been competing against some of the top high school teams in the province.

Led by head coach Shawn MacKenzie, the Panthers have been playing with determination and skill, earning them a spot in the quarter-finals. This is the first time in over a decade that a Chatham-Kent team has made it this far in the OFSAA tournament.

In addition to their success on the court, the Panthers have also been making waves off the court. Star player, Jordan, has been selected to join the practice squad for the Carleton Ravens, one of the top university basketball teams in the country. This is a huge accomplishment for Jordan and a testament to his hard work and talent.

The Panthers have been receiving support from the community, with many fans showing up to cheer them on at the tournament. The team is grateful for the support and hopes to continue making their community proud.

As the Panthers continue their journey at OFSAA, they are determined to give it their all and leave everything on the court. The team is focused and ready to take on their next opponent in the quarter-finals.
